Traditional fishing kayaks are characterized by wide beams of up to 42 inches (110 cm) that increase their lateral stability. some are equipped with outriggers that increase their stability, and others feature twin hulls enabling stand up paddling and fishing. compared with motorboats, fishing kayaks are inexpensive and have few maintenance costs.. Their sea keeping abilities, slippery shapes, extreme versatility, and ease of construction make them one of the best choices for a first-time or veteran boat builder looking for a great boat able to be built on a budget. dories began appearing over 200 years ago as small, light, versatile work boats ideal for fishing..
